What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Insurance Agent,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Insurance Agent, you need a solid understanding of insurance products, strong sales skills, and typically a state-issued insurance license.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software and quoting systems is often required. Excellent interpersonal communication, self-motivation, and time management are standout soft skills in this role. These competencies are crucial for building client trust, meeting sales targets, and efficiently managing a flexible work schedule.

How does working as a part-time insurance agent impact commission structure and client management responsibilities?

As a part-time insurance agent, your commission structure is typically similar to that of full-time agents, but your earning potential depends on the number of clients you engage and policies you sell. You'll often manage a smaller client portfolio, which allows for flexible scheduling but may require strong time management to balance appointments, follow-ups, and administrative duties. Collaboration with full-time agents and office staff is common, especially for training, lead sharing, or handling complex cases. Many agencies offer mentorship and ongoing training, which can support career advancement into full-time or senior roles if desired.

What are part time insurance agents?

Part time insurance agents are professionals who sell insurance policies and provide related services, but work fewer hours than full-time agents. They typically assist clients in choosing the right insurance coverage, explain policy details, and help with claims processing. Working part time allows them to balance other commitments, such as another job or personal responsibilities, while still earning commissions and building client relationships. Part time agents may work for insurance agencies, brokers, or independently.

What is the difference between Part Time Insurance Agent vs Full Time Insurance Agent?

AspectPart Time Insurance AgentFull Time Insurance Agent
Work HoursFewer hours, typically less than 30 hours/weekFull schedule, usually 35+ hours/week
CertificationsOften the same certifications requiredSame certifications required
Work EnvironmentFlexible, often independent or part-time office/remoteConsistent, full-time office or agency setting
Income PotentialLower, based on part-time commissionsHigher, with full-time commissions and bonuses

Part Time Insurance Agents work fewer hours with flexible schedules, often earning commissions on a part-time basis. Full Time Insurance Agents work regular hours, typically earning higher income through full-time commissions and incentives. Both roles require similar certifications and operate within the same industry environment.
